Netherlands - Export of Fuel, Lubricating or Cooling-Medium Pumps for Internal Combustion Engines

Since 2014, Netherlands Export of Fuel, Lubricating or Cooling-Medium Pumps for Internal Combustion Engines grew 2%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 13 comparing other countries in Export of Fuel, Lubricating or Cooling-Medium Pumps for Internal Combustion Engines with €74,619,381. Netherlands is overtaken by Spain, which was ranked number 12 with €115,690,933.42 and is followed by Portugal at €31,230,354.35. Germany topped the ranking with €2,669,873,685.36 in 2019, an increase of 2.8% compared to 2018. Czechia, Italy and Romania resp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Malta recorded the best 5 years average growth at +111.6% per year, while Spain recorded the worst performance at -7.4% per year.
